Tumor promoter PMA stimulates the synthesis and secretion of mouse pro-urokinase in MSV-transformed 3T3 cells: this is mediated by an increase in urokinase mRNA content
Authors:D Belin  F Godeau  J D Vassalli
Abstract:In mouse MSV-3T3 cells the synthesis of the urokinase form of plasminogen activator was increased 10-fold after addition of the tumor promoter phorbol-12-myristate-13-acetate (PMA). PMA also stimulated the secretion of the protein into the culture medium, mostly in the form of enzymatically inactive pro-urokinase. When assayed by injecting RNA into Xenopus laevis oocytes, the concentration of functional urokinase mRNA was found to be 6- to 10-fold higher in the PMA-treated cells; a similar increase in urokinase mRNA content was measured by hybridisation with a mouse urokinase cDNA probe. Thus, the induction of plasminogen activator by PMA in MSV-3T3 cells is accounted for by an increased content of urokinase mRNA.
